About this qualification

Here is what the Bachelor of Counter Terrorism Security and Intelligence qualification offered by Edith Cowan University covers and who it is designed for.

Want to make the world a safer place? In this course, which offers a choice of eight major subjects, you’ll study terrorism and international security, intelligence foundations and much more.

You’ll learn how to use technology to secure assets, protect critical and national infrastructure and employ security management techniques. And after the first year, you’ll specialise in countering terrorism threats.
